## Summary
The Samsung SGH-i907, also known as the Samsung Epix, is a smartphone model that runs on Windows Mobile. It was manufactured by Samsung Electronics and succeeded the Samsung SGH-i617. The device supports SD card storage and is classified as a smartphone model with advanced networking and display capabilities.
